Richard F. Irvine Riverboat

Richard F. Irvine Riverboat Liberty Square attraction in Magic Kingdom Park at Walt Disney World; opening May 20, 1973. Dick Irvine was one of the early Disney designers and one of the first executives of WED Enterprises. The boat is an authentic steamboat, in which the steam helps turn the huge paddle wheel. Richards, Beah

Richards, Beah (1926-2000) Actress; appeared in The Biscuit Eater (Charity Tomlin) and Beloved (Baby Suggs).

Rice, Joan

Rice, Joan (1930-1997) Actress; appeared in The Story of Robin Hood (Maid Marian).

Rich, Adam

Rich, Adam Actor; appeared in The Devil and Max Devlin (Toby Hart), and on television in Gun Shy.
